Line of Potential Programme

Two volunteers speaking with a small group of children

The Albion Foundation's Lines of Potential programme gives young people (ages 14-16) the opportunity to develop their knowledge, skills and behaviours, providing a platform to potentially move into a sport or football-centred career.

The programme allows participants the chance to gain over £150 worth of qualifications for just £30.

Workshops available (workbook included):

  • What a good coach looks like
  • Session Planning
  • Adapting a Session
  • Reflective Practice
  • Matchday Coaching

Qualifications: 

Mandatory

  • 1st Aid
  • Safeguarding

Passport to Volunteer:

  • Junior Sports Leaders
